Default HP Dual Graphics Adapter Not getting Full Res

Hello,

I have a HP Folio 1040 and using an HP Dual Graphics Adapter.

I'm trying to get dual 30" Monitors with full resolution(2560x1600)

I am using an HP folio dock.

One cable from Monitor to dock works fine.

The cable connecting from monitor to Adapter is not getting the full resolution. It is only showing 1920 x 1200 instead of 2560x1600.

I have checked and made sure all drivers are updated.

I have disconnected the direct connection and leaving only the USB adapter but I am having the same issue.

This is correct behaviour. If using both outputs of the adapter, the maximum resolution will be 2048x1152 (if reported by the monitor). See this article:

http://www.displaylink.com/support/ticket.php?id=329

Quote:
If using the DL-3900, which supports dual outputs, resolutions above 2048x1152 will be unavailable if a second display is connected. If wanting to use the DL-3900 with resolutions above 2048x1152, disconnect the second display.
You will need a 2nd USB to DisplayPort adapter to support dual 2560x1600.
